Influence of clarithromycin dosage on pantoprazole combined triple therapy for eradication of Helicobacter pylori

Background: Low‐dose clarithromycin (250 mg b.d.) in combination with omeprazole and metronidazole has been recommended for the eradication of Helicobacter pylori . Whether the substitution of omeprazole by pantoprazole requires adjustment of the clarithromycin dose is not known. Aim: To directly compare the efficacy and tolerability of two different dosages of clarithromycin in combination with pantoprazole and metronidazole. Methods: One hundred and sixty‐three patients with endoscopically confirmed gastritis, gastric or duodenal ulcers and positive H. pylori findings in the rapid urease test were randomized and treated for 7 days with pantoprazole (40 mg b.d.), metronidazole (500 mg b.d.) and clarithromycin using either a regimen of 500 mg b.d. (group PMC 500) or 250 mg b.d. (group PMC 250). Eradication success was determined no less than 4 weeks after concluding therapy using the 13 C‐urea breath test. Results: One‐hundred and thirty‐nine patients completed the study. Based on a per protocol analysis, successful eradication was documented in 63/70 patients (90.0%) in group PMC 500 and in 62/69 patients (89.9%) in group PMC 250. Based on the intention‐to‐treat analysis, eradication rates were 78.8% (group PMC 500) and 75.6% (group PMC 250). The incidence of adverse effects was significantly higher in patients receiving PMC 500 (50.0%) than in those receiving PMC 250 (25.4%). Conclusions: Triple therapy with pantoprazole, metronidazole and clarithromycin provides an efficient eradication regimen for H. pylori infection. A low dose of clarithromycin is equal to a higher dose in therapeutic efficacy and it offers the advantage of improved tolerance and lower cost.
